New starter — basement archive room (Denholm House). On day one, walk the new starter down to Level B1 and show them the archive room beside the plant corridor. Explain that the door is alarmed outside 08:00–18:00, that boxes must be signed out in the ledger on the shelf by the entrance, and that the light switch is behind the door, not beside it. The room stays locked at all times; entry requires the standing door-pass code issued by the facilities desk, shown below.

door code, tajof-kageg: bdg-QVDCE-3

## Partner SFTP Drop

Ferngate partners deliver nightly files to our SFTP drop, which the ingest worker polls every fifteen minutes. As a contractor, you only need read access for local testing. Configure FERNGATE_DROP_HOST and FERNGATE_DROP_PATH per the staging sheet, then add the drop credential on the next line of your env file:

vault entry, fadup-tagag: RELAY_SECRET8=2fd92179

Ticket: Vault lockout blocking canary gate update — Harrowgate Deploys

The policy vault holding our canary deploy gating rules sealed itself after three failed unlock attempts during last night's maintenance. Until it is reopened, the 5% traffic gate cannot be adjusted and promotions stay frozen. Per runbook, the release manager must perform the unseal personally using the recovery passphrase recorded below.

strongbox words: gorius-gorael-lamwyn-wenath-belion-rusiel-kelius

Ticket #892 — Release sign-off: WanderEar v3.2

Museum audio-guide app for the Hollowgate Gallery. Changes: offline map cache, new tour-sync protocol, fixed crash on interrupted downloads. QA passed on all target devices; regression suite green. One known issue: volume slider flickers on older tablets, deferred to 3.3. Store assets uploaded, rollout plan is 10% then full after 48h. Blocking: needs release sign-off before tagging. Responsible approver is named below.

signatory, yahog-badug: Quenix Ulaael